"We believe he has all the credentials to become a full international goalkeeper for England in the future and that's exactly the sort of talent we want to have here at Southampton," manager Mark Hughes said on the club's website https://southamptonfc.com/news/2018-07-10/announcement-southampton-manchester-city-angus-gunn-transfer.
"There was a lot of interest from other teams in the Premier League, so for Angus to choose Southampton as the best option for him is another positive indication of the work the club is doing and what is being built here."
Gunn is Southampton's third signing in the transfer window after Scotland midfielder Stuart Armstrong and Mohamed Elyounoussi from Swiss club FC Basel.
